Consider the normal representation of a line: x cos(theta) + y cos(theta) = rho.
You need to transform the image from [x,y] to [rho,theta] then for every non-background point in the xy plane, we let theta equal each of the allowed subdivision values on the theta-axis and solve for the corresponding rho using the equation rho = x cos theta + y sin (theta). The resulting rho-values are rounded off to the nearest allowed cell value along the rho-axis.
